    Abstract: PROBLEM TO BE SOLVED: To provide a further effective method and a composition for the method, for improving the response speed and image uniformity of an electrophoretic display and for suppressing electrical irreversible adhesion of dispersion particles or other charged particles on an electrode. SOLUTION: The method for improving electrophoretic display performance includes a step of adding a high-absorbance dye or pigment to at least one electrode protective layer in the electrophoretic display. The method for improving electrophoretic display performance also includes a step of adding conductive particles to at least one electrode protective layer in the electrophoretic display. The method for improving electrophoretic display performance further includes a step of adding a charge transport material to at least one electrode protective layer in the electrophoretic display. The adhesive composition also contains an adhesive material and the high-absorbance dye or pigment, or conductive particles or the charge transport material. COPYRIGHT: (C)2011,JPO&INPIT

    Abstract: PROBLEM TO BE SOLVED: To provide a low-cost electrophoretic display device and a driving method of addressing such an electrophoretic display.
    SOLUTION: The electrophoretic display device has: (a) a movable element having at least one conductive surface or chip; (b) a fixed electrode; (c) a display panel which is a display panel having a display cell charged with an electrophoretic fluid and a dielectric surface and arranged between the fixed electrode and movable element; and (d) a nonconductive fluid capable of making contact between the conductive surface or chip of the movable element and the dielectric surface of the display panel.
